Is Your Name "in the Book of Life"? - RESURRECTIONS TO LIFE ANDJUDGMENT

 Jesus also spoke about those who would be resurrected here on earth.  For example, he said; "The hour is coming in which all of thsoe in the memorial tombs will hear his voice and come out, those who did good things to a resurrection of life, and those who practiced vile things to a resurrection of judgment." - (John 5:28, 29) What did Jesus mean? 


In the past, we understood Jesus' word to refer to the deeds the resurrected ones  will practice after their resurrection; that is some will come to life and practice good things while others will come to life and practice vile things.  However, note that Jesuis doesn't say that those who have out of the memorial tmbs will do good things or will practice vile things.  He uses the past tense.  He speaks of those who "did good things" and those who "practiced vile things." After all, no one will allowed to pracice vile things before their death.  How,then, are we to understand Jesus' words about "a resurrection of life and "a resurrection of judgment"?
